Hash sets -// * support custom initial table sizes (rounded up internally to power-of-2) -// * support custom static allocator objects -// * auto-resize, based on a load factor (i.e. a 64-entry .75 load factor hash will resize -// when the 49th element is inserted) -// * are based on open hashing -// -// Sets have STL-like copying semantics, and properly initialize and destruct copies of objects -// -// There are two forms of set: coalesced and uncoalesced. Coalesced sets keep the entries in the -// initial segment of an array, so are fast to iterate over; however deletion is approximately -// twice as expensive. -// -// HashSet<T>: -// bool insert(const T& k) amortized O(1) (exponential resize policy) -// bool contains(const T& k) const; O(1) -// bool erase(const T& k); O(1) -// uint32_t size() const; constant -// void reserve(uint32_t size); O(MAX(size, currentOccupancy)) -// void clear(); O(currentOccupancy) (with zero constant for objects without -// destructors) -// Iterator getIterator(); -// -// Use of iterators: -// -// for(HashSet::Iterator iter = test.getIterator(); !iter.done(); ++iter) -// myFunction(*iter); -// -// CoalescedHashSet<T> does not support getIterator, but instead supports -// const Key *getEntries(); -// -// insertion into a set already containing the element fails returning false, as does -// erasure of an element not in the set -// - -namespace physx -{ -namespace shdfnd -{ -template <class Key, class HashFn = Hash<Key>, class Allocator = NonTrackingAllocator> -class HashSet : public internal::HashSetBase<Key, HashFn, Allocator, false> -{ - public: - typedef internal::HashSetBase<Key, HashFn, Allocator, false> HashSetBase; - typedef typename HashSetBase::Iterator Iterator; - - HashSet(uint32_t initialTableSize = 64, float loadFactor = 0.75f) : HashSetBase(initialTableSize, loadFactor) - { - } - HashSet(uint32_t initialTableSize, float loadFactor, const Allocator& alloc) - : HashSetBase(initialTableSize, loadFactor, alloc) - { - } - HashSet(const Allocator& alloc) : HashSetBase(64, 0.75f, alloc) - { - } - Iterator getIterator() - { - return Iterator(HashSetBase::mBase); - } -}; - -template <class Key, class HashFn = Hash<Key>, class Allocator = NonTrackingAllocator> -class CoalescedHashSet : public internal::HashSetBase<Key, HashFn, Allocator, true> -{ - public: - typedef typename internal::HashSetBase<Key, HashFn, Allocator, true> HashSetBase; - - CoalescedHashSet(uint32_t initialTableSize = 64, float loadFactor = 0.75f) - : HashSetBase(initialTableSize, loadFactor) - { - } - - CoalescedHashSet(uint32_t initialTableSize, float loadFactor, const Allocator& alloc) - : HashSetBase(initialTableSize, loadFactor, alloc) - { - } - CoalescedHashSet(const Allocator& alloc) : HashSetBase(64, 0.75f, alloc) - { - } - - const Key* getEntries() const - { - return HashSetBase::mBase.getEntries(); - } -}; - -} // namespace shdfnd -} // namespace physx - -#endif // #ifndef PSFOUNDATION_PSHASHSET_H |
